House for Sale in Quorn
Family flexibility in picturesque Quorn setting
- 5 Beds
- 2 Baths
- 10 Cars
Nestled in the quiet town of Quorn, this 1990s property, presents the perfect opportunity for growing families who are looking to settle into a space thoughtfully designed with room to grow. From everyday living to weekend entertaining, this home serves as an outback oasis, surrounded by the gorgeous landscapes that the Flinders Ranges has to offer.
Inside, the expansive interior spreads across an impressive five bedroom footprint with two living zones, ensuring space for all. Behind the front door, the light-filled lounge room welcomes you into the home, flowing seamlessly into the adjoining kitchen, dining and secondary living areas, to create the ultimate social hub. Overlooking the backyard, the kitchen is a practical cooking haven, complete with ample bench space, generous cabinetry and a full size pantry. Ducted reverse cycle air conditioning and a combustion heater provides essential heating and cooling options throughout all seasons.
At the front of the home, the main bedroom, serves as the master suite, with a built in robe and ensuite, that features a shower, toilet and vanity. A central hallway positioned from the dining room, leads to bedrooms 2, 3 and 4, all of which are well sized and serviced by the main bathroom. Conveniently positioned in the hallway, a linen cupboard provides additional storage space, ideal for family use. The main bathroom features both a bath and shower with a separate toilet, creating the ideal environment for busy households. Tucked at the rear of the home the remaining bedroom overlooks the garden beyond and is perfectly suited as a guest or fifth bedroom that features a build in robe.
Outside, the ultimate entertainment area awaits serving as the perfect celebration and relaxation space. Expansive, the backyard stretches across an 1,872m2 (Approx.) allotment of land, creating a dreamy oasis surrounded by lush greenery and a pool for easy refreshment on warmer days. Completing the yard are two high clearance carports and a two sheds for extra vehicle or caravan storage.
FOR THE INVESTOR
Fixed lease: 01/08/2025 - 30/06/2026
Current rent: $450 per week
Current rent return: 4.7 %
Rent appraisal: $440 - $460 Per week (12/12/2025)
Land: 1,872m2 (Approx.)
Year Built: 1990
Equivalent main area: 295m2 (Approx)
Zoning: N - Neighbourhood
Easements: NO
Water available: YES
Sewer available: NO (Septic Tank)
Council Rates: $2,697.07 Per annum (2025/26)
